Bio
Mr. Pierre-Yves Gervez is a native of Brittany, on the western coast of France. As the son of a military doctor, he moved around extensively throughout his childhood, living in different regions of France as well as spending five years in Africa in the countries of Djibouti and Cameroon. He earned his Master’s Degree in Mechanical Engineering at the Institut National des Sciences Appliqués (INSA) in Rennes, France. While a student, he spent a semester conducting an internship in Chemnitz in the former East Germany. Upon graduating from INSA, he worked as a maintenance engineer for Applied Materials, Inc. where he maintained and serviced semi-conductor manufacturing equipment. He moved to Maine in 2004 and has taught physics, physical science, and math at both Fort Kent Community High School and the University of Maine at Fort Kent.
Mr. Gervez’s scholarly interests include robotics and alternative energy sources. In his free time he enjoys cycling, cross-country skiing, fishing, and (much to his wife’s disapproval!) hang gliding. He competes on occasions in bike and ski races in Maine and Quebec. He lives in Fort Kent with his wife Kate and 1-year old son Nathaniel.
